Primary PurposeThe Environmental Compliance Analyst plays a critical role in ensuring the safe, compliant, and efficient management of customer waste materials within the chemical waste disposal line of business. This position requires knowledge of hazardous waste identification, profiling, and regulatory compliance. The ideal candidate brings experience in the waste industry and/or laboratory chemistry, with the ability to interpret chemical compositions, Safety Data Sheets (SDS), and analytical testing results to accurately classify and manage waste streams. This role assists in ensuring regulatory compliance and strengthening relationships with customers and vendors.What You’ll Do:Waste Profiling Assistance: Contribute to the profiling process by collecting required information and preparing materials for review, helping maintain compliance with EPA, RCRA, DOT, and state regulations.Regulatory Compliance: Assign accurate RCRA waste codes, DOT classifications, state specific codes, Form and Source codes, and other regulatory requirements for all waste streams with some guidance.Leverage Technical Experience: Conduct reviews of Safety Data Sheets (SDS), analytical data, and chemical compositions to support regulatory compliance, including proper handling, storage, and disposal practices.Support Vendor Relationships: Review vendor profiles to ensure compliance, resolve discrepancies with some guidance, and drive timely approvals.Provide Technical Support and Guidance: Offer regulatory guidance to the sales teams, customers, and internal branches on waste characterization, regulatory requirements, and disposal options. Foster relationships with sales teams and customers to enhance the profiling experience to drive compliance.Data Integrity: Maintain accurate waste stream data in profiling portals, vendor forms, and vendor systems to ensure compliance and integrity.Optimize TSDF Selection: Analyze supply plans, vendor capabilities, and geographic considerations to select appropriate treatment, storage, and disposal facilities (TSDFs) with some guidance.Monitor Cost and Margin: Validate technical approvals, review technology changes, and confirm disposal facility costs to obtain gross margin targets.Strive for Continuous Improvement: Monitor regulatory changes and industry best practices to strengthen compliance processes. Support annual RCRA and DOT refresher training as required.What You’ll Need:Bachelor’s degree in Environmental Science, Chemistry, Biology, or related field preferred.Minimum of 2+ years of experience in hazardous waste management or a related technical role.Strong understanding of RCRA, DOT, and state-specific regulationsExperience in hazardous waste identification and accurate application of regulatory codes.
